Waterfront Engineering – Fast Attack Submarines Construction and Testing – Summer Internship

 

Job Description:

 

The Waterfront Engineering - Fast Attack Submarines Directorate is an Engineering and Design organization that focuses on the execution of building and testing submarines.  Waterfront engineering and design personnel support Shipyard customer needs by providing engineering expertise and delivering quality products with the goal of resolving shipbuilding construction and testing problems and increasing construction productivity. Waterfront Engineering works to continuously improve its technical products by utilizing innovative thinking to keep construction on schedule and prevent unnecessary work or rework.

 

Waterfront Engineering – Fast Attack Summer Interns may be responsible for the following tasks:

  • Provide troubleshooting support on the submarines
  • Investigate and document technical responses to non-conformances
  • Support emergent issue problem resolution
  • Resolve supplier product issues
  • Modify technical manuals and publications
  • Perform calculations
  • Communicate with our Navy customers via technical submittals
  • Investigate and document design changes
  • Submit test procedure modifications
  • Participate in ship testing
  • Prepare for and execute maintenance and modernization availabilities
